When I write a macro and do a ActiveWorkbook.SaveAs Filename:=Firma, FileFormat:=xlCSV, CreateBackup:=True the delimiter is a comma. Other ways to convert Excel files to CSV. Vous pouvez remplacer ".csv" par ".txt", démarrer Excel et ouvrir ce fichier .txt. The Problem. Related Blog Posts. The most usually used method must be opening CSV file directly through Excel. When opening standard CSV (Comma Separated Values) files in Excel you may find that Excel did not recognize the fields and simply displays all data in the first column. Click File > Open > Browse to select a CSV file from a folder, remember to choose All Files in the drop-down list next to File name box. avec la virgule). 0_o. January 26, 2021. PS: je peux changer librement le délimètre. This is because setting list separator in your control panel. Si vos clients sont dans d'autres pays, ils peuvent voir d'autres résultats, alors vous pensez. From the newly-opened window, choose “Delimited”. You can go Windows control panel> region > Formats > Additional Setting . COMMA SEMICOLON TAB Conclusion: TAB + renommer ... Lorsque vous enregistrez à nouveau ce fichier au format .csv, la prochaine fois qu'Excel l'ouvrira comme vous en avez besoin. si c'est uniquement pour obtenir la csv lisibilité sur chaque système, il y a une astuce non documentée: dans la première ligne, écrivez SEP=;. Par défaut, Excel supposera que chaque CSV a été enregistré avec ce séparateur. Go to Control Panel 2. If I do (Get-Culture).TextInfo.ListSeparator I get ;. In Clock, Language and Region section, click on Change the date, time, or number formats If you want to make more compatible for windows CSV file, put sep=; on top of the CSV file. Alert Moderator; Assigned tags. To change the settings in Windows 10, you have to: 1. on
Excel – How to open semicolon delimited CSV-files in US-version of Excel. I also experienced that and as a user that usually use commas in separating Excel formulas, this is quite annoying. Dear all, I am curently using the Microsoft Excel 2007. Working perfectly, but when exporting the data to CSV format, the data is generated with comma (","), when opening in Excel the data are all in a single column. I need to create a csv file for my instrument, I have all values separated by columns. Connect and engage across your organization. But fear not! Change the list separator from comma to semicolon. Select Clock, Language, and Region. Il ne fera pas partie de la feuille de calcul dans EXCEL. Le correctif simple consistait à renommer CSV en TXT et l'assistant est venu aider à reconnaître correctement la structure des colonnes. The Comma and Semicolon Issue in Excel Due to Regional Settings for Europe. He says I can use Windows PowerShell to do this. Click “From Text”. affirm you're at least 16 years old or have consent from a parent or guardian. @slhck s'il vous plaît regardez la réponse. Excel can work with both types of files, so there should be no difference when the CSV file is comma or semicolon delimited. Excel peut l'ouvrir sans erreur. Control Panel. Permet donc de changer manuellement l'extension des mêmes fichiers CSV en XLS et de voir ce qui se passe maintenant. Ouvrez le fichier dans Wordpad et utilisez la fonction de recherche et de remplacement pour modifier chaque séparateur utilisé par le pays émetteur (par exemple;;) et remplacez-le par une virgule. Open a new Excel document and navigate to the Data tab. @wilson: Excel doit être associé pour ouvrir les fichiers .csv puis en double-cliquant sur un fichier .csv, Excel sera lancé, merci pour la solution, j'ai quitté le .csv comme extension de fichier, ne fonctionne pas pour excel 14.7.1 sur le mac (2017), le "PS: je peux changer librement le délimètre." If we want to convert excel to csv with semicolon delimited, the easy way is the changing list separator in control panel. J'utilise des fichiers CSV quotidiennement. The thing is, the csv separator is NOT a nummerical separator. No matter where you are. Joli. C'est la réponse la plus stupide de tous les temps, mais cela a fonctionné. csv microsoft excel. Solution: vérifiez le gestionnaire de tâches pour toutes les instances ouvertes d'Excel.exe. Ce qui est vrai tant que le CSV ne vient pas d'un autre pays! The csv-files have columns delimited with semicolons (not commas, but also a valid format). How to open a CSV file in Excel? In Tab Format, click customize this format.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. If I open the file and do a 'manual' Save As CSV my file is allright. Vérifiez simplement que le pays émetteur n'utilise pas de virgule à la place d'un autre symbole (par exemple, en Espagne, il utilise une virgule où nous utilisons une décimale, vous devez donc rechercher et remplacer la virgule par une décimale, puis rechercher et remplacer l'autre symbole. Ensuite, vous l'ouvrez dans Excel qui est le seul pour lequel vous payez et ... rien. Hi, One way around this is to save the Excel sheet as a CSV file. Pas la même chose que votre Excel? If we want to convert excel to csv with semicolon delimited, the easy way is the changing list separator in control panel. J'ai pensé ainsi. I'm trying to import a csv file into SAS. Open CSV file in Excel. See screenshot: 2. Comma as formula separator Semicolon as formula separator. If you do not want to change the default list separator or decimal symbols, then the below method will be an alternative for the meantime: Open a new empty spreadsheet in Excel; Go to the Data tab and select 'From Text' I also have the same delimiter in Regional and language settings in Control Panel. So your open statement should be: xlWorkBook = xlApp.Workbooks.Open(path, Format:6, Delimiter:";"); Ai-je raison? Conclusion: TAB + renommer + ignorer l'avertissement = gagner sur chaque système? Tout d'abord, Excel affichera un avertissement indiquant que l'extension de fichier ne correspond pas au contenu et Excel essaie de deviner ce qu'il contient. Only the first character of the string is used. In fact, it sounds pretty much … Maybe we can add as default or as an option 'sep=,' to the first line of the file to fix this thing. Then click “Next”. And as mentioned in comment above, possibly more programs. A CSV (comma-separated values) file is a text file that uses commas to separate values and can be opened in Microsoft Excel, Google Sheets, a text editor and more. Il utilisera automatiquement une virgule ou un point-virgule comme séparateur de sauvegarde. In default if converting Excel (.xls or.xlsx) to CSV the result is comma delimited. Excel ne peut pas utiliser le même symbole que l'onglet décimal et le séparateur de liste. Pas une solution à long terme mais assez bonne pour rendre le fichier lui-même lisible si vous êtes pressé et ne pouvez pas accéder au panneau de configuration au travail. Cette réponse est excellente, mais je trouve cela pathétique de Microsoft. Peut-être, mais je ne serais pas si sûr pour les clients en dehors de votre propre pays. Tuez toutes les instances et essayez d'ouvrir à nouveau le fichier csv. It returns the file with a semicolon as the separator for some reason. Excel 2013 saving of csv file comma instead of semicolon doesn't work - posted in Business Applications: Hi community I try to save an excel sheet with comma, but I always receive semicolon. Oh, je ne savais pas qu'Excel était capable de faire ça. In the Save as type box, choose to save your Excel file as CSV (Comma delimited). Et si cela ne fonctionne pas, donnez à votre fichier délimité par des tabulations une extension xls. It is the way Excel exports to a CSV format. Click ‘Next’. Thanks for very helpful little project! Comma as formula separator Semicolon as formula separator. 2. Il peut également lire au moins une partie de la mise en forme du fichier. Une autre solution que j'ai utilisée dans cette situation était de produire un fichier HTML de base, au lieu de CSV. Alternative method to open CSV files. Utilisez tab au lieu de virgule. @JBernardo Il l'a fait, une fois, mais aujourd'hui, vous trouverez des fichiers avec des extensions csv dans la nature avec toutes sortes de délimiteurs: tab, pipe, virgule, tiret, @, \ 0, etc. J'ajuste mon format régional: je mets un point (.) Chacun avec un séparateur différent et ouvrez-le avec Excel. Tip. To save a MS-Excel-table as a plain ASCII CSV-File is easy when you do it manually. Aujourd'hui, après 12 ans sans jamais voir ce problème, il m'est arrivé. Cela ne répondra pas à la façon de charger un fichier CSV, car C signifie virgule. Je suis tombé sur le même problème. @krish86 , that's only if change system separator, - open your file(s) you'd like to save as csv, - Win+R and type "control international", click Additional settings, - Change List separator on semicolons and click Apply, - Change back List separator on comma and Apply (or Ok), Sure you may keep your list separator as semicolon, but that could be side effect in different places, better to keep default one for your locale, Posted in
Le comportement d'Excel lors de l'ouverture de fichiers CSV dépend fortement de vos paramètres locaux et de ceux utilisés list separatorsous Region and language » Formats » Advanced. J'avais un fichier CSV qu'Excel analysait incorrectement et j'avais besoin de l'assistant d'importation. Il n'ouvrirait pas un fichier csv et ne formaterait pas les colonnes. 4. Lorsque vous enregistrez à nouveau ce fichier au format .csv, la prochaine fois qu'Excel l'ouvrira comme vous en avez besoin. Je génère un fichier CSV avec une extension .csv dans laquelle chaque élément de données sur une ligne est séparé par une virgule: Le fichier est envoyé par e-mail et je veux que lorsqu'un client l'ouvre, il voit les données organisées en colonnes. If you need a comma-separated or semicolon-separated CSV file, replace all tabs with commas or semicolons, respectively, in a Notepad or any other text editor of your choosing (see Step 6 above for full details). If the Decimal Separator is a comma (,) then the CSV separator will be a semicolon. Navigate to the CSV file you wish to open and click “Import”. Select the row with the values (or select all the values) Open the ‘DATA’ tab then click on the ‘Text to Columns’ button. A window will open with a wizard that’ll help you turn the comma-separated values into a properly formatted Excel document. My boss wants me to write a script to open each log file, search for all the semicolons, replace them with commas, save the file to a temporary file, delete the old file, and then rename the temporary file to a new format. Is there anyway I can change comma to semicolon? Then you can create a semicolon delimited CSV with Excel CSV(comma) saving option and opening the semicolon delimited CSV file. Maintenant, je dois perdre du temps à essayer de le faire fonctionner car les "virgules" ne veulent rien dire dans ce "csv". Je prendrai votre exemple pour créer 3 fichiers. We have a solution for that. With your Microsoft Excel open, head over to the File tab and click Open. Très frustrant. I have tried to traditionally save the the excel sheet as CSV UTF-8, however when opening the file in Notepad++, I can see that the limiter remains as semicolon. 1. I tried this differents methods : cell A1 having This is some test text, but with a comma then a space character.. You could then look for this comma-space combination in the CSV text file and ignore it and just replace the other comma's with a semi-colon. to show you personalized content and targeted ads, to analyze our website traffic, If you have comma's in your Excel worksheet text fields then follow them by a space such as. If you are opening a .csv file, Excel will open it straight away and display the data in a new workbook. - open your file(s) you'd like to save as csv - Win+R and type "control international", click Additional settings - Change List separator on semicolons and click Apply - save your Excel files as csv - Change back List separator on comma and Apply (or Ok) The weird thing is that the result csv is delimited with , when I want to be delimited with ;. Une autre solution que j'ai utilisée dans cette situation était de produire un fichier HTML de base, au lieu de CSV. Following this I did some research and also tried to change the the regional settings of my machine to make sure that the list separator is set to ","instead of ";" - once again, no success. I have daily Excel files to convert in 'European' CSV format, this is delimited with a semicolon. No idea what else I really can do... Is this another feature which macOS Excel can't do and only available for Window users? List separator, change from comma (,) to semicolon (;) Hello, I have a DashBoard Power Bi published on the Power Bi Report Server. Excel exports with a delimiter that is a semicolon. Ce fut un épargnant de vie! and to understand where our visitors are coming from. Community to share and get the latest about Microsoft Learn. Comme "séparateur décimal", une virgule (,) comme "mille séparateur" et une virgule (,) comme "séparateur de liste" - cesargastonec 13 juillet 15 à 16: 05, Ou vous pouvez changer le séparateur décimal dans les options Excel. For example, use Chr(9) for tabs, use "," for commas, use ";" for semicolons, or use a custom character. By continuing, you consent to our use of cookies and other tracking technologies and 3. Vous ouvrez un csv dans Numbers et il s'ouvre correctement. En double-cliquant simplement sur le fichier CSV, Excel sera ouvert et le fichier s'affichera correctement. ; The Open dialog box appears and you select Text Files (*.prn,*.txt,*.csv) from the drop-down list in the lower right-hand corner.. Browse for the CSV file and open it as usual by double-click. La meilleure méthode consiste à demander à vos clients d'ouvrir d'abord un fichier Excel vierge, puis de Data » Get data from textsélectionner manuellement une virgule comme séparateur. If I take the same Excel and do a save as manually the resultant csv is delimited with ";". Bon ou mauvais, ils sont là , et la partie de la question qui dit "Je peux modifier les délimiteurs" rend cette réponse valide. REMARQUE: cette ligne n'est qu'une partie du csvfichier lui-même. Ensuite, Excel vous montrera un assistant où vous pouvez spécifier d'utiliser "," comme séparateur. Create and optimise intelligence for industrial control systems. When I double-click on a .csv file, it is opened in Excel. Video Hub
Related Questions / 2 Comments . Turns out that european version of Excel want Comma-Separated-Files to be Semicolon-Separated-Files instead. Une réponse à ce sujet - en particulier pour les problèmes MacOS / OSX avec Excel reconnaissant les virgules: Lire la suite. Check the box next to the type of delimiter – … — daviii source 0 . You can read details in our You need to choose in Windows regional settings, if comma or semicolon has to be used as delimiter. Vous l'ouvrez dans des feuilles Google et il s'ouvre correctement. I have an excel sheet with multiple columns and When I export that as CSV UTF-8 file format, column separator comes as comma. We use cookies and other tracking technologies to improve your browsing experience on our website, It is the field separator in a text based file. Hello everybody, I need to open a csv file with semicolon separation but the separation used is always the comma. I'm having difficulties saving my Excel documents with a comma as the separator in a CSV file. I just ran into Excel not opening the CSV file, bur displaying it as plain text. Region, Region and Language Option. Cookie policy and Click Open, and the CSV file has been opened in the Excel.. A très bien fonctionné ici! When I try to import the file, SAS tells me that "Problems were detected with provided names". You must be Logged on to comment or … So it has nothing to do with the regional settigs !! 1. You may have wondered why suddenly Microsoft Excel is using semicolons (;) instead of commas (,) in separating your Excel formulas. dans Excel 2019 n'ouvrant pas correctement CSV - ne pas analyser les colonnes: /superuser//a/1506042/1116939. rend cette réponse moins valable. 1. À court terme si vous avez seulement besoin d'ouvrir un fichier CSV qui vous a été envoyé depuis un autre pays -. Même certains fichiers csv que j'ai créés la nuit dernière avec Excel s'ouvriraient dans une colonne par ligne. Outlook, for example, imports only when it's a comma ! Empowering technologists to achieve more by humanizing tech. Excel peut l'ouvrir sans erreur. Cette ligne indique à EXCEL quel caractère utiliser comme séparateur (en fait, vous pouvez utiliser n'importe quel caractère (unique) ( ;,|@#'...)). There may be a time when you need to change the delimiter in order to, for example, import your file into an application. I'm using the Base SAS 9.2 The file, that I need to use, contains: 41188 number of Instances and 21 number of attributes (20 + output attribute). > Cette solution fonctionne pour moi (Excel 2013). Thanks Sergei, been googling 1h now and this was the solution, SEMI COLON (;) COLUMN SEPARATOR INSTEAD OF COMMA (,) WHEN WE EXPORT AS CSV UTF-8 FILE FORMAT, Re: SEMI COLON (;) COLUMN SEPARATOR INSTEAD OF COMMA (,) WHEN WE EXPORT AS CSV UTF-8 FILE FORMAT. Fully managed intelligent database services. Par exemple, ici, vous voyez qu'un Excel allemand utilisera un point-virgule au lieu d'une virgule comme aux États-Unis. I have heard that Windows PowerShell is easy to use, but this sounds like a lot of work. Pour vous embrouiller encore plus, ce paramètre interfère avec le symbole décimal qui peut être configuré séparément sous Excel Options » Advanced » Use system separatorsou via les paramètres régionaux comme indiqué ci-dessus. Privacy policy. Et ceux d'entre nous qui n'ont jamais défini de séparateur de liste? Find out more about the Microsoft MVP Award Program. But when your local (european) system uses the comma (",") as the decimal separator (you need semicolon as field delimiter in CSV… Je les crée tout le temps et les visualise avec Excel. See screenshot: 2. En ce qui me concerne, vous ne pouvez rien faire sauf importer les données dans Excel, car Excel ne peut faire aucune hypothèse sur la structure des données elles-mêmes (par exemple le séparateur utilisé, le format des décimales ou le format général de données). You go via menu FILE>SAVE AS> and select CSV as filetype. (par exemple ,). I've updated and changed my 'Language and Region' Settings by making the the 'separator' a ','. cela signifie, il ne sera pas affiché et il ne sera pas écrit, quel que soit le format que vous définissez pour écrire ou exporter.